Output 66a168364e8671585f7d124846a9be2dcef0bdaddb9ff8d616deb6707425128c:3

value
2361108808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a376b13b40c95e80e19b15f20e5e149464d6e9 OP_EQUAL
address
3BEJ29UysWE666NNyEFGtNZVSDCiKQajuF
transaction
66a168364e8671585f7d124846a9be2dcef0bdaddb9ff8d616deb6707425128c
spent
true